Background
The straw particle fuel is formed by pressing crops such as corn straws, wheat straws, rice straws and the like at high temperature through a straw granulator, the requirements of the straw particle fuel on raw materials in the production process are standard, the too thin raw materials can cause the biomass particle forming rate to be low and the powder to be much, and the too thick raw materials cause the abrasion of a grinding tool compression roller to be large, so the particle size of the raw materials influences the quality of formed particles and also influences the production efficiency and the power consumption;
when throwing into the straw mixture in the straw granule compaction equipment, the straw can carry out the precomminution, smash into less piece with the straw and mix with other raw materials, for the compaction use, but still there is some can not directly be smashed or smash into great granule piece through the position of the straw stalk in the straw after the precomminution, after putting into the device along with kibbling straw piece together, because straw stalk hardness is higher, directly carry out the compaction, can make the product granularity inhomogeneous, cause the easy fracture of straw mixed fuel finished product.

Referring to fig. 1 to 4, a raw material compacting device based on straw mixed fuel comprises a feeding tank 1, wherein an aggregation table 5 is fixed inside the bottom end of the feeding tank 1, a feed delivery pipe 3 is fixed at the bottom end of the aggregation table 5, a granular fuel extrusion part 4 is fixed at the bottom end of the feed delivery pipe 3, and a plurality of supporting legs 2 are fixed at the bottom end of the feeding tank 1;
the granular fuel extrusion part 4 comprises an extrusion pipe 31, the extrusion pipe 31 is connected with the material conveying pipe 3, and one end of the extrusion pipe 31 is fixed with
Second driving motor 32, the output of second driving motor 32 just is located and is fixed with rotatory extrusion dish 33 inside extrusion pipe 31, and extrusion hole 34 has been seted up to the other end of extrusion pipe 31, and the inside of the extrusion pipe 31 other end just is located the outside in extrusion hole 34 and is provided with hot plate 35.
Specifically, when the straw mixed fuel extrusion device is used, straw mixed raw materials enter the extrusion pipe 31, the rotary extrusion disc 33 is driven to rotate through the second driving motor 32, the straw mixed raw materials are conveyed to one end of the extrusion pipe 31 and are extruded out when conveyed to the extrusion hole 34, and the straw mixed raw materials are heated and qualitatively through the heating plate 35 during extrusion, so that the straw mixed fuel is compacted and formed and is extruded out of the device.
The straw grinding assembly 10 is arranged inside the feeding tank 1, the straw grinding assembly 10 comprises a first grinding table 14, the first grinding table 14 is arranged inside the feeding tank 1, the first grinding table 14 is rotatably connected with the feeding tank 1, a funnel-shaped material passing port is formed inside the first grinding table 14, a second grinding table 15 is arranged below the first grinding table 14, the second grinding table 15 is in a circular truncated cone shape, the upper portion of the second grinding table 15 is located in the material passing port, and the upper surface of the second grinding table 15 and the lower surface of the first grinding table 14 form a grinding part;
specifically, when the straw grinding machine is used, pre-crushed straws and other raw materials are mixed and then put into the feeding tank 1, fall on the first grinding table 14 and slide downwards to the second grinding table 15, then the first grinding table 14 rotates, the grinding part below the first grinding table 14 and the grinding part above the second grinding table 15 can grind the straw mixed raw materials, large broken straw particles and straw stalks are ground, the ground straw raw materials fall to the aggregation table 5 and are aggregated, the straw raw materials slide into the particle fuel extrusion part 4 through the material conveying pipe 3, the straw raw materials are compacted through the particle fuel extrusion part 4 and are extruded and heated into strip-shaped particles to be discharged out of the first grinding table 14.
Referring to fig. 2, the straw grinding assembly 10 further includes a mounting frame 11, the mounting frame 11 is fixed in the middle of the feeding tank 1, the feeding tank 1 is divided into an upper unit and a lower unit, a transmission toothed plate 16 is fixed on the outer side of the first grinding table 14, the transmission toothed plate 16 is located inside the mounting frame 11, the transmission toothed plate 16 is rotatably connected with the mounting frame 11, a first driving motor 12 is fixed below one end of the mounting frame 11, a driving gear 13 is fixed at the output end of the first driving motor 12 and inside the mounting frame 11, and the driving gear 13 is engaged with the mounting frame 11;
during the use, when grinding the straw raw materials, it is rotatory to drive driving gear 13 through first driving motor 12, can drive transmission pinion rack 16 rotatory under the effect of meshing when driving gear 13 is rotatory, and then drive first grinding table 14 rotatory when transmission pinion rack 16 is rotatory, and first grinding table 14 is rotatory, can grind the straw raw materials when rotatory.
Referring to fig. 2 again, the straw grinding assembly 10 further includes an electric lifting column 17, the electric lifting column 17 is fixed below the second grinding table 15, a plurality of connecting rods 18 are uniformly installed on the outer side of the electric lifting column 17, and the connecting rods 18 are fixed on the gathering table 5;
specifically, when using, according to the raw materials of production and the particulate fuel specification of production, control electronic lift post 17 and drive second grinding table 15 and go up and down, adjust the interval between first grinding table 14 and the second grinding table 15, can the diameter that adjusting device crushed the raw materials, application range is wider.
Referring to fig. 2 again, a protective shell 21 is fixed on the lower surface of the mounting frame 11 and outside the first driving motor 12;
specifically, when straw mixed fuel produced, can produce more straw dust granule, the outside of protecting crust 21 parcel at first driving motor 12 can block the first driving motor 12 of straw dust granule contact, avoids first driving motor 12 to receive the straw dust influence.
Referring to FIG. 3, the polishing portion is a polishing ball 19;
specifically, when the first grinding table 14 rotates, the grinding balls 19 on the first grinding table 14 and the grinding balls 19 on the second grinding table 15 alternately pass through, so that the straw mixture between the first grinding table 14 and the second grinding table 15 can be crushed.
Referring to FIG. 4, the polishing portion is a polishing strip 20;
specifically, when the first grinding table 14 rotates, the grinding strips 20 arranged on the first grinding table 14 can rub the grinding strips 20 arranged on the second grinding table 15, and the straw mixture between the first grinding table 14 and the second grinding table 15 can be crushed by the grinding strips 20.
The utility model discloses a theory of operation does: according to the type of raw materials and the specification of finished products to be processed, an electric lifting column 17 is controlled to drive a second grinding table 15 to lift, the distance between the second grinding table 15 and a first grinding table 14 is adjusted, then pre-crushed straws and other raw materials are mixed and then are put into a feeding tank 1, the mixture falls on the first grinding table 14 and slides downwards to the second grinding table 15, a driving gear 13 is driven to rotate through a first driving motor 12, the driving gear 13 is meshed with a transmission toothed plate 16 to rotate when rotating, the first grinding table 14 is driven to rotate, a grinding part can grind the mixed raw materials of the straws, large straw particles and straw stalks can be ground, the ground straw raw materials fall on a gathering table 5 to be gathered, the straw raw materials slide into a granular fuel extruding part 4 through a material conveying pipe 3, the straw raw materials are compacted through the granular fuel extruding part 4 and are extruded and heated into strip-shaped granules to be discharged out of the first grinding table 14.
